摘要

帕金森病(Parkinsonsdisease,PD)是一种复杂的多因子神经退

PD

行性疾病,是继阿尔茨海默病之后的第二大神经退行性疾病。目前,

治疗PD的药物主要包括左旋多巴制剂、多巴胺受体激动剂、单胺氧化

酶B抑制剂、甲基转移酶抑制剂和其他如抗胆碱能类药物等,疾病后

期需要多药联合。尽管这些药物能够减轻患者症状,但需要长期服药,
